Understanding the Fear of Driving Lessons
Mental Factors
For numerous, the worry of driving lessons originates from numerous psychological elements:

Fear of Failure: Individuals may stress over not passing their driving test or appearing inept in front of others.
Previous Experiences: Negative previous experiences, whether personal or observed in others, can cultivate a fear of driving. A mishap, for instance, can create an enduring emotional effect.

Ecological Influences
The environment in which one learns to drive likewise plays an important function in forming this fear:
Traffic Conditions: Busy roadways, unforeseen weather condition conditions, and heavy traffic can be intimidating for new drivers.
Instructor Interaction: An unfavorable interaction with an instructor can intensify fear levels. An excessively vital or impatient instructor may discourage a learner's self-confidence.
Physiological Response
The body's natural flight-or-fight response can trigger physiological symptoms when confronted with the stressors of driving lessons:
- Increased heart rate
- Shortness of breath
- Sweating
- Nausea
Understanding these responses can assist people understand their fear much better and establish coping mechanisms.
Methods to Overcome the Fear of Driving Lessons
Overcoming the worry of driving lessons is possible through a mix of psychological preparedness, practical workouts, and encouraging resources. Here are several methods to help people tackle their driving stress and anxiety:
1. Preparation and Research
- Familiarize Yourself with the Vehicle: Understanding the fundamental controls and functions of the vehicle can help ease anxiety.
- Research Study Traffic Rules: Being skilled in traffic policies can offer a sense of control and boost self-confidence.
2. Gradual Exposure
- Start Small: Begin with brief sessions in less busy areas, slowly increasing period and complexity.
- Simulated Driving: Use driving simulators or virtual reality apps to practice driving situations without the pressure of genuine traffic.
3. Selecting the Right Instructor

4. Implement Relaxation Techniques
- Mindfulness and Breathing Exercises: Practicing deep-breathing strategies or mindfulness can assist reduce anxiety levels before and throughout lessons.
5. Favorable Reinforcement
- Set Achievable Goals: Celebrate small successes and milestones to construct self-confidence gradually.
- Motivate Self-Dialogue: Replace unfavorable thoughts with positive affirmations. For instance, telling oneself, "I can learning to drive" can promote a more positive state of mind.
6. Share Experiences
- Get in touch with Others: Joining a support group or talking to buddies who have conquered similar fears can supply motivation and motivation.

FAQs About the Fear of Driving Lessons
What is the worry of driving called?
The fear of driving is called "vehophobia."
Is it common to fear driving lessons?
Yes, many individuals experience anxiety concerning driving lessons, particularly first-timers or those with previous negative experiences.
Can treatment aid with driving anxiety?
Yes, c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) can be efficient in dealing with driving stress and anxiety, helping people reframe their thoughts and challenge their fears.
How long does it usually require to get rid of driving anxiety?
The timeframe differs by person. For some, it may take a few lessons, while others might need weeks or months to feel comfortable behind the wheel.
Exist driving schools that concentrate on anxiety management?
Many driving schools offer unique programs or instructors trained to assist learners manage their driving anxiety efficiently.
